From The Trail of Painted Ponies 2004 SUMMER HERD.
Read this Cherokee artist's resume and you will understand why he is listed in Who's Who in American Art. A Vietnam veteran whose personal philosophy is Everything is an experiment. That goes for life, for art and for painting a Pony, Bill adorned one side of his Pony with a portrait of a Plains Indian warrior, and the other with a serene Pueblo scene. Asked for his inspiration, he wrote, From the Great Spirit and Mother Earth, all things are made.
